Acupressure for Stomach Aches, Indigestion, and Heartburn

The following is a do-it-yourself guide to acupressure that is intended to help relieve stomach aches, indigestion, and heartburn.

Step 1:

Lay down on your stomach and place the palm of your right hand over your solar plexus, midway between the end of your breastbone and your belly button.

Place the palm of your left hand in between your pubic bone and belly button.

Rest your head to the side and breathe slowly and deeply.

While breathing, you may feel pain as you exhale. Continue resting like this and breathing for up to 5 minutes, and the pain should start to go away.

If the pain is too intense or if you begin to fall asleep, only rest like this for 1 minute.

Step 2:

Lie on your back with your legs bent and your feet flat on the floor. Raise your pelvis and put your fists under your lower back.

Position your knuckles between your spine and the thick muscles of your lower back.

Relax your body down onto your fists, and breathe deeply for 1 minute with your eyes closed.

Step 3:

Use your left thumb to press the inside of your right forearm, just 2.5 finger widths below the center of the crease of the wrist.

Press this spot firmly for one minute, and breathe deeply into your stomach.

Do the same exercise on your opposite arm.

Step 4:

While sitting in a chair, put your left leg out straight.

Use the heel of your right foot to briskly rub the point about 3 inches below your left kneecap, on the middle-outside side of the leg.

Do the same exercise on the opposite leg. This helps strengthen the digestive system.

Step 5:

Raise the outter edge of your left foot on the ground, and the inner edge off of the ground.

Use your right heel to rub in the arch of the inside of the left foot.

Optionally, do this while doing the same exercise described in Step 3, holding the point on the right forearm.

Continue this for 1 minute, then repeat on the opposite foot and forearm.

Conclusion:

Hopefully these acupressure techniques have helped alleviate your stomach ache, indigestion, or heartburn.

During all of these, deep breathing into the stomach is essential. Your body should relax every time you exhale.
